Abstract
A method and system for positioning mobile units using angle measurements taken by neighboring mobile units is disclosed. A selected mobile unit and mobile units in the vicinity of the selected mobile unit are selectively instructed to measure and report information related to the position of the selected mobile unit. The reported information is used to compute a position of the selected mobile unit.

1 . A method of determining a degree of confidence in a computed position, the method comprising:
receiving a plurality of reported angle measurements for a particular target mobile unit; compounding the reported angle measurements; computing a position of the particular target mobile unit; and calculating the degree of confidence in the computed position by calculating a number of properly reported angle measurements.
2 . The method of claim 1 wherein the higher the number of properly reported angle measurements, the higher the degree of confidence.
3 . The method of claim 1 further comprising:
setting a required amount of reported angle measurements.
4 . The method of claim 3 further comprising:
setting a required level of confidence.
5 . The method of claim 1 further comprising:
receiving a reported angle measurement between the particular target mobile unit and a base station.
6 . The method of claim 1 further comprising:
receiving a signal indicating a properly measured direction of arrival from the particular target mobile unit and a base station.
7 . The method of claim 1 further comprising:
receiving a signal indicating that it was not possible to properly measure one or more directions of arrival from the particular target mobile unit and a base station.
